Total Points and Spread Analysis

The model projects a combined total of 238.93 points, suggesting a relatively high-scoring game and a brisk pace. The expected spread is -6.41 (home - away), meaning the away team is about a 6.4-point favorite — a gap that lines up with Cleveland being the projected winner.

Game Analysis

Dallas is 1-2 across its last three games, beating Memphis 120-112 but getting handled in losses to Atlanta (112-124) and Toronto (92-122); their offense has been inconsistent. Cleveland is also 1-2, beating Philadelphia 115-101 but dropping games to Orlando (122-128) and Boston (98-109), showing they can score in bunches but can be vulnerable on defense. Looking at the projected starters, Dallas’s five average to an offensive rating of about 114.4, defensive rating of about 117.9, and 14.5 average points made per starter. Cleveland’s projected five average roughly a 123.8 offensive rating, 115.1 defensive rating, and 16.9 points made per starter. Those differences — especially Cleveland’s higher offensive ceiling and slightly better team defense on the five — are meaningful.

Final Prediction

Cleveland’s stronger starting-five profile and the projected 6.4-point spread give them the edge. Key factor to watch: how Cleveland’s starters and Evan Mobley contain Dallas’s scoring bursts and whether Dallas can sustain offensive consistency.
